Jimmy Joseph is enjoying a long, hot summer with his friends, counting down the days until he attends his first ever training camp at The Eagles academy, the youth section of his local pro club, The Eagles. This is going to be the first major step on his journey to being a professional rugby player . . . but a heavy tackle in training leads to Jimmy suffering from concussion and suffering a complete loss in confidence. How can he ever regain his love of the game - and fulfil his rugby dreams - if he is too afraid to tackle? In this new rugby adventure for Jimmy and his friends, James Hook and David Brayley examine concussion, tackling, and the true bravery that' s needed to overcome your fears.

James Hook has spent 14 years as a professional rugby player, plying his trade for the Ospreys, Perpignan and Gloucester. He has won 81 caps for Wales, which include two World Cup campaigns, a Six Nations Grand Slam and he toured with the British & Irish Lions in 2009. He lives in Swansea. David Brayley is an author and sportswriter from Swansea. He has written two autobiographies for elite sportsmen, cricketer Tony Cottey and Wales international football captain, Ashley Williams, two official books for Swansea City and a cycling novel, Champion of Champions.
